Комментарий: Функция имитации блога CSDN возвращается в верхнюю часть страницы, была изменена только в 2 местах: скорость возврата -> Изменить его, чтобы вернуться медленно, вернуться к времени значка вверху -> Измените его на отображение, пока он не находится на вершине. Конкретный код выглядит следующим образом. Заинтересованные друзья могут ссылаться на это.
Только 2 места были изменены:, Скорость возврата-> была изменена, чтобы вернуться медленно. (Это оказалось вспышкой)
Вернитесь к сроку значка вверху -> Изменено, чтобы отобразить, если он не наверху. (Оказывается, что он будет отображаться после прокрутки на 500px)
Примечание: JS должен быть написан после HTML;
HTML
<div>
<a href = "#" /> </a>
</div>
Код JavaScript
<script type = "text/javascript">
$ (function () {
var d_top = $ ('#d-top');
document.onscroll = function () {
var scrtop = (document.body.scrolltop || document.documentelement.scrolltop);
if (scrtop> 500) {
if (scrtop> 0) {
d_top.show ();
}еще{
d_top.hide ();
}
}
$ ('#D-top-A'). Click (function () {
$ ("html, body"). Animate ({scrolltop: 0}, 500);
// scrollto (0,0);
this.blur ();
вернуть ложь;
});
});
</script>
Стиль CSS
#d-top {
позиция: исправлена;
Поплавок: верно;
z-index: 10;
Справа: 10px;
Внизу: 40px;
}
#d-top img {
Ширина: 42px;
непрозрачность: 0,3;
}
img {
Граница: Средний нет;
}